CRIME ALERT: JSO says Hispanics being targeted in armed robberies

Jacksonville, FL — The Jacksonville Sheriff’s Office is warning that a series of robberies have taken place targeting Hispanic victims.

JSO says the robberies occur mainly on Friday and Saturday nights, in or around apartment complexes. Various weapons have been used, including guns, hammers, and baseball bats- and some of the victims have been injured.

Six incidents have been reported in the last seven days: 5675 Barnhill Dr, 10960 Beach Blvd, 3534 Smithfield St, 7500 Powers Ave, 8030 S Old Kings Rd, and 9801 Old Baymeadows Rd. We've previously told you about the incident on Beach Blvd, where the victim was shot, but is in stable condition.

JSO says the suspects in these cases have all been black males, although the descriptions beyond that widely vary, so they’re not yet able to determine if the incidents are related.

The suspects in these cases are considered armed and dangerous.

“We wish to alert everyone in the community, but especially the Hispanic community, that they should remain alert, exercise caution, and report anyone or anything suspicious to police,” says a JSO Facebook post about the crime alert.
